Hello! we are using Microsoft Azure DevOps Integration for Agile Development plugin to integrate between ServiceNow and Azure Devops. The business requirement is to sync from ServiceNow to Azure Devops whenever new RITM created so work item will be created in Azure Devops and sync happens bidectionally. Here, for few assignment groups, if we create work item in Azure, new RITM should be created and get the updates. But for few assignment groups, creation should happen only from ServiceNow. How can we acheive this requirement based on assignment groups?
